Folarin Balogun is expected to leave AS Monaco this summer with Premier League clubs interested in signing the forward.
Balogun is on the radar of Premier League teams after his excellent performances at this summer'sWorld Cup for the United States.
The 24-year-old scored twice as the tournament co-hosts thrashed Paraguay in their opening game, before forcing the deadlock-breaking own goal as Mauricio Pochettino's team beat Australia.
His performances follow a strong season at club level, where Balogun scored 19 goals in 43 games to earn Monaco's Player of the Season award.
Interest in Balogun is high, withThe Athletic reporting that a summer transfer is expected. There have been no talks over an extension to his contract, which runs until 2028, and Monaco are open to selling while his stock is high. Balogun's preference is also a move.
Early enquiries have taken place, with the ex-Arsenal striker's homegrown status particularly attractive toPremier League teams. Clubs across Europe are also weighing up approaches, with Serie A suitors also in the running.
Balogun made only six senior appearances forArsenal before signing for Monaco for a fee of around €30m in 2023, following an impressive campaign on loan at Ligue 1 rivals Reims.
He has scored 31 goals in 91 games for the French side, who value the American at around €50m (£43.2m).
